Whoa! The crypto world keeps mutating. I was fiddling with a wallet last week and somethin’ felt off about how clunky swaps still are. At first it looked simple — swap token A for token B — but then the complexity peeked through, and my instinct said there’s more under the hood. The short version: cross-chain swaps change user experience, and they change risk models too, though actually—there’s nuance here.

Really? Yes. Cross-chain doesn’t just mean moving value. It means coordinating security assumptions across different networks, and that gets messy fast. Mobile wallets make that mess visible in tiny, impatient interfaces where users expect instant results. On the desktop, you get more space to show status and details, yet fewer people are paying attention. So on one hand the UI matters, and on the other the cryptographic plumbing matters more than most people realize.

Hmm… here’s the thing. I remember the first atomic swap demos from years ago — they were sexy proof-of-concept stuff. But they were slow and hard for ordinary users. Over time smart contract routers, bridges, and liquidity aggregators improved performance, though actually some introduced fresh attack surfaces. Initially I thought centralized exchanges would kill peer-to-peer swaps, but then realized a hybrid approach often gives the best UX for non-experts. My gut told me to trust decentralization, yet real-world demand nudges toward convenience.

Short answer: choose the right tool. Long answer: it depends on tradeoffs between custody, latency, fees, and privacy. Mobile wallets are great for daily use and quick swaps, especially when liquidity is built-in. Desktop wallets shine for heavy lifting — batch moves, watching logs, using hardware keys. I’m biased toward tools that let me control my keys, but I also use fast on-ramps when I’m in a hurry (guilty!).

Wow! Seriously? Yes again. Security design is everything. Cross-chain mechanisms rely on time locks, HTLCs, relays, or middle-layer smart contracts, and each method has its own failure modes. For example, HTLC-based swaps are elegant but fragile if network fees spike or transactions get stuck. On the other hand, bridge contracts centralize trust into code that must be audited and monitored, which is no small ask.

Okay, so check this out—recent mobile wallets started embedding aggregator logic that sources the best route across multiple bridges and DEXs. That feels nifty on a phone. But look: routing across multiple chains introduces more counterparties and more points of failure. You save on fees sometimes, though you also accept opacity about intermediate steps. I like transparency; that part bugs me.

On desktop the picture is different. You can inspect transactions, set custom gas, and use hardware wallets with relative ease. That control reduces attack surface for high-value moves, but it’s slower and heavier. People who trade frequently still prefer desktop for audits and for viewing mempools. And (oh, and by the way…) running a full node gives you even more certainty, but most users won’t do that — nor should they have to.

Here’s the thing. If you want a no-nonsense practical recommendation: try a wallet that supports on-device key control, has built-in swap routing, and shows the route details before you confirm. I use a couple of them, including the atomic wallet sometimes when I want an integrated exchange inside a non-custodial interface. It isn’t perfect, but it gets many things right for both mobile and desktop contexts. I’m not 100% sure it’s the best for every case, but it handles common cross-chain needs well enough to be useful.

Short burst. Really quick note: latency kills UX. Users abandon flows that take too long. Aggregating liquidity from multiple chains helps, yet every added step risks timeout and user confusion. For developers, that means thoughtful retry logic, clear status updates, and sane defaults are non-negotiable. For product people, that means fewer taps and clearer language — no jargon, please.

On the security front, think in layers. Browser extensions and mobile apps are different trust realms. A desktop app plus hardware key combo gives you high assurance for big transactions. Mobile apps with secure enclaves are decent for mid-level amounts. For cross-chain swaps, you also want recovery flows that don’t leak keys. Design those recovery flows poorly and you might as well hand someone your private keys — seriously.

Screenshot concept of a cross-chain swap flow on mobile with route details

Design patterns that actually help users

First, present the route. Second, present alternatives. Third, present risks. Those three simple rules cut through most confusion. Show where the swap touches other chains, show time estimates, and display the final on-chain receipts. I’ll be honest: many wallets skip that because it clutteres the UI, but omission is dangerous. Users deserve to know when a swap touches a custodial bridge or a single-point-of-failure relayer.

My instinct said earlier that bridges would standardize, but reality diverged. Different bridges use different consensus and security assumptions, and aggregators must translate those into a single UX. That’s non-trivial. Initially I thought users would read the fine print; ha — they won’t. So the job is to make the important bits impossible to miss.

Check this out — practical tips for users: if you care about privacy, avoid chains with mandatory account registration in the middle of a swap. If you care about speed, accept slightly worse rates sometimes. If you care about custody, prioritize on-device key control over convenience features that require remote signing. These are tradeoffs; you must pick based on your threat model.

On the developer side, build idempotent flows and clear failure modes. Let users cancel safely, and provide recovery receipts they can export. Keep providers minimal and prefer verified, audited bridges. Also monitor slippage and front-running risks in real-time. There’s engineering and there’s product empathy; both matter equally here.

FAQ

What exactly is a cross-chain swap?

It’s a transfer that exchanges tokens across different blockchains without a centralized intermediary. Implementation varies — some use hash time-locked contracts, some use relayers or lock-mint-burn bridges — but the goal is atomicity, a guarantee the swap either completes or reverts without loss.

Should I use mobile or desktop for cross-chain swaps?

Use mobile for convenience and small, frequent swaps. Use desktop for larger, complex, or high-value moves where you want hardware wallet support and deeper visibility. Either way, prefer a wallet that shows route details and gives you control over fees and confirmations.

Deja una respuesta